Non-Residence of Poland applying for a Chinese visa in Poland

I am here in Poland for 5 months on National (D) Polish visa to teach at a local university. I want to apply for entry permit to visit China. Since I do not have a permanent residency here in Poland, would the Embassy/Consulate accept my application?
